Solar Water Heater Repair in Columbus, OH
Solar water heater repair services focus on restoring the efficiency and functionality of solar-powered water heating systems used in residential properties. These projects typically involve troubleshooting issues such as leaks, malfunctioning controllers, broken pumps, or damaged collectors. Property owners often seek this service when their solar water heater stops producing hot water, experiences inconsistent heating, or shows signs of leaks or corrosion. Understanding the specific problem, the age of the system, and the type of solar water heater installed can help homeowners determine the need for repairs and ensure the system operates effectively.
Before requesting solar water heater repairs, property owners should consider the system’s maintenance history, the symptoms observed, and any recent changes in performance. It’s helpful to know the type of system installed, such as active or passive models, and whether there have been recent weather events or physical impacts that could have caused damage. Clear communication about the system’s issues and its operational history can assist in diagnosing the problem accurately and ensuring the repair process addresses the root cause efficiently.

Solar Water Heater Repair Questions
What are common signs of a solar water heater needing repair? Leaking, reduced hot water flow, or inconsistent temperature are typical indicators that service may be needed.
Can a damaged solar water heater be repaired? Yes, many issues such as broken valves, leaks, or faulty controllers can often be fixed without replacing the entire system.
What types of repairs are performed on solar water heaters? Repairs may include fixing leaks, replacing malfunctioning parts, cleaning collectors, or addressing insulation issues.
Is it necessary to replace a solar water heater instead of repairing it? Replacement is usually considered if the system is extensively damaged or outdated, but many problems can be resolved through repairs.
